Metric hose fittings are specifically designed to work with metric hoses, offering a standardized measurement system that is widely adopted in many industries. Their design enhances compatibility and performance, making them a preferred choice for many professionals.
One of the primary benefits of metric hose fittings is their compatibility with a wide range of systems and equipment. Since most manufacturers produce hoses and fittings using a metric system, adopting metric hose fittings can significantly reduce mismatched connections. This standardization simplifies the assembly process and minimizes the chances of leaks.
Metric hose fittings are meticulously engineered to maintain optimal fluid flow. Their design reduces turbulence and pressure drops within the system, allowing for better fluid transfer and contributing to overall efficiency. By ensuring that every connection is precise, users can expect a smoother operation in hydraulic or pneumatic systems.
Another key advantage is the durability and reliability of metric hose fittings. Often made from high-quality materials like stainless steel or brass, these fittings can withstand high pressures and harsh environments. This longevity translates to reduced maintenance costs and a lower likelihood of a failure in critical applications.
The installation of metric hose fittings is typically straightforward, thanks to their user-friendly designs. Many features, such as swivel nuts and quick-connect fittings, facilitate easier assembly and disassembly. Professionals can save valuable time and resources during installation and repairs, making metric hose fittings a practical choice in fast-paced environments.
Adopting metric hose fittings ensures that measurements are consistent and accurate across your systems. This can lead to improved safety and performance, as operators can have confidence in the precision of their setups. Lesser discrepancies between measurements help maintain system integrity and effectiveness.
Although the initial investment in metric hose fittings may be slightly higher than their imperial counterparts, their durability, efficiency, and reduced risk of leaks contribute to long-term cost savings. Businesses can benefit from lower maintenance and operational costs, making metric hose fittings a financially sound choice.
